首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将每个第一个匹配行中的列值设置为0

您好!根据您的要求,以下是关于将每个第一个匹配行中的列值设置为0的完善且全面的答案:

将每个第一个匹配行中的列值设置为0是一种常见的数据处理操作,通常在处理表格数据或数据库查询结果时使用。该操作的目的是将每个匹配的第一行中的特定列值设置为0,以满足特定需求或进行数据清洗。

在前端开发中,可以使用JavaScript或其他相关的前端框架来实现将每个第一个匹配行中的列值设置为0的功能。可以通过遍历表格或查询结果的每一行,判断是否是第一个匹配的行,然后对特定列的值进行修改。

在后端开发中,可以使用各种编程语言(如Java、Python、PHP等)和相关的数据库操作方法来实现该功能。根据具体的数据库类型,可以使用SQL语句或ORM框架提供的操作方法进行查询和更新。

在软件测试中,可以编写针对该功能的测试用例,包括验证特定列的值是否正确设置为0,以及对不匹配的行和列的处理情况进行测试。

在数据库中,可以使用SQL语句中的UPDATE操作来实现将每个第一个匹配行中的列值设置为0。具体的SQL语句会根据数据库的类型和表结构而有所不同。

在服务器运维中,可以通过编写脚本或使用相关的运维工具来实现该功能。例如,在Linux系统中,可以使用Shell脚本或awk命令来处理文本文件中的数据。

在云原生环境中,可以使用容器技术(如Docker)和编排工具(如Kubernetes)来实现该功能。通过编写容器镜像或定义Pod的规范,可以将相应的处理逻辑包含在容器中,并在集群中进行部署和管理。

在网络通信中,该操作通常应用于数据传输过程中的数据处理和转换。可以在数据传输的源端或目标端实现该功能,根据具体的通信协议和数据格式进行相应的处理。

在网络安全领域,该操作可以用于清洗恶意数据或处理异常数据,以减少安全风险。通过将恶意或异常数据的特定列设置为0,可以降低其对系统的影响。

在音视频领域,该操作可以用于对音视频数据进行处理和编辑。例如,在视频编辑中,可以将每个第一个匹配的关键帧的特定属性值设置为0,以实现特定效果或满足编辑需求。

在多媒体处理中,该操作可以用于对多媒体数据进行清洗和转换。例如,在图像处理中,可以将每个第一个匹配的像素的特定通道值设置为0,以实现图像处理的目的。

在人工智能领域,该操作可以用于数据预处理过程中的特征处理和数据清洗。通过将每个第一个匹配的样本的特定特征值设置为0,可以影响模型训练和预测的结果。

在物联网领域,该操作可以用于对传感器数据进行处理和筛选。例如,在温度传感器数据处理中,可以将每个第一个匹配的温度值设置为0,以排除异常数据或噪音。

在移动开发中,该操作可以用于对移动应用中的数据进行处理和转换。例如,在手机通讯录应用中,可以将每个第一个匹配的联系人的电话号码设置为0,以实现特定的隐私保护需求。

在存储领域,该操作可以用于对存储系统中的数据进行处理和修改。例如,在分布式文件系统中,可以将每个第一个匹配的文件的特定属性值设置为0,以实现对文件的特定管理和控制。

在区块链领域,该操作可以用于对区块链上的交易数据进行处理和过滤。例如,在区块链浏览器中,可以将每个第一个匹配的交易的特定字段值设置为0,以展示特定的统计信息或分析结果。

在元宇宙领域,该操作可以用于虚拟世界中的数据处理和修改。例如,在虚拟现实游戏中,可以将每个第一个匹配的物品的特定属性值设置为0,以实现特定的游戏效果或平衡性调整。

推荐的腾讯云相关产品和产品介绍链接地址,我需要更多时间来调查和获取信息,如果需要,请稍后再询问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

ArcMap栅格0设置NoData方法

本文介绍在ArcMap软件栅格图层0或其他指定数值作为NoData方法。   ...在处理栅格图像时,有时会发现如下图所示情况——我们对某一个区域栅格数据进行分类着色后,其周边区域(即下图中浅蓝色区域)原本应该不被着色;但由于这一区域像元数值不是NoData,而是0,导致其也被着色...因此,我们需要将这一栅格图像0设置NoData。这一操作可以通过ArcMap软件栅格计算器来实现,但其操作方法相对复杂一些;本文介绍一种更为简便方法,具体如下所示。   ...随后就是下图中下方红色方框,我们首先在“Bands for NoData Value”选项,找到我们需要配置波段;其次,在“NoData Value”选项,输入0即可。...如果我们是需要对其他指定数值设置,就在这里填写这一指定数值即可。   设置完毕后,可以在栅格图层属性中看到“NoData Value”一项已经是0值了。

47310

填补Excel每日日期并将缺失日期属性设置0:Python

本文介绍基于Python语言,读取一个不同表示不同日期.csv格式文件,将其中缺失日期数值加以填补;并用0对这些缺失日期对应数据加以填充方法。   首先,我们明确一下本文需求。...我们希望,基于这一文件,首先逐日填补缺失日期;其次,对于这些缺失日期数据(后面四),就都用0来填充即可。最后,我们希望用一个新.csv格式文件来存储我们上述修改好数据。   ...接下来,我们使用pd.to_datetime方法df时间转换为日期时间格式,并使用set_index方法时间设置DataFrame索引。   ...随后,即可将修改后DataFrame保存到输出文件,使用to_csv方法,并设置index=False以避免保存索引。   运行上述代码,即可得到如下图所示结果文件。   ...可以看到,此时文件已经是逐日数据了,且对于那些新增日期数据,都是0来填充。   至此,大功告成。

24820
  • 转换程序一些问题:设置 OFF 时,不能为表 Test 标识插入显式。8cad0260

    可这次我是想在此基础上,能变成能转换任何论坛,因此不想借助他自带存储过程。...先前有一点很难做,因为一般主键都是自动递增,在自动递增时候是不允许插入,这点让我一只很烦,今天有时间,特地建立了一个表来进行测试 字段名 备注 ID 设为主键 自动递增 Name 字符型...建立以后,我先随便输入了一些数据(当中输入时候,ID是不允许输入,但会自动递增) 随后我运行一条Sql语句: insert into [Test] (id,name) values (4,'asdf...'); 很明显,抛出一个Sql错误: 消息 544,级别 16,状态 1,第 1 当  设置 OFF 时,不能为表 'Test' 标识插入显式。    ...PS1:今天公司上午网站出现问题,造成了很严重后果,我很坚信我同事不会犯connection.close()错误,错误原因还没有查到,星期一准备接受全体惩罚 PS2:年会要到了,要我表演节目,晕死

    2.3K50

    2022-09-25:给定一个二维数组matrix,数组每个元素代表一棵树高度。 你可以选定连续若干组成防风带,防风带每一防风高度这一最大

    2022-09-25:给定一个二维数组matrix,数组每个元素代表一棵树高度。...你可以选定连续若干组成防风带,防风带每一防风高度这一最大 防风带整体防风高度,所有防风高度最小。...比如,假设选定如下三 1 5 4 7 2 6 2 3 4 1、7、2,防风高度7 5、2、3,防风高度5 4、6、4,防风高度6 防风带整体防风高度5,是7、5、6最小 给定一个正数...k,k <= matrix行数,表示可以取连续k,这k一起防风。...求防风带整体防风高度最大。 答案2022-09-25: 窗口内最大和最小问题。 代码用rust编写。

    2.6K10

    Pandas知识点-合并操作merge

    合并时,先找到两个DataFrame连接key,然后第一个DataFramekey每个依次与第二个DataFramekey进行匹配匹配到一次结果中就会有一数据。...上面的left和rightkey都是k0~k2,k0~k2分别匹配到一次,共匹配三次,所以结果有三。...假如k0~k2都改成k,则left每一个k可以与rightk匹配到三次(many_to_many,后面会介绍),共匹配9次,结果会有9。...上面的例子,用于连接是key1,key2,k0,k0在两个DataFrame中都有,匹配到一次,k1,k1匹配到两次,k2,k2和k2,k3等都没有匹配成功,所以结果(默认合并方式inner...left_index: 设置第一个DataFrame用索引进行连接,默认为False。 right_index: 设置第二个DataFrame用索引进行连接,默认为False。

    4K30

    pandas数据清洗,排序,索引设置,数据选取

    1000:0}) 重复处理duplicated(),unique(),drop_duplictad() df.duplicated()#两完全一样才算重复,后面重复True,第一个和不重复...返回唯一数组(类型array) df.drop_duplicates(['k1'])# 保留k1唯一,默认保留第一 df.drop_duplicates(['k1','k2'],...","California"] df2 = df1.reindex( columns=states ) set_index() DataFramecolumns设置成索引index 打造层次化索引方法...# columns其中两:race和sex设置索引,race一级,sex二级 # inplace=True 在原数据集上修改 adult.set_index(['race','sex...), dataframe每个元素加2 (所有必须数字类型) contains # 使用DataFrame模糊筛选数据(类似SQLLIKE) # 使用正则表达式进行模糊匹配,*匹配0或无限次,?

    3.3K20

    数据结构——全篇1.1万字保姆级吃透串与数组(超详细)

    序号:在之前学习过程称为“索引”,字符在串位置。 子串在主串位置:子串在主串首次出现时第一个字符在主串位置。...三元组组成:row、column、value 三元组表:用于存放稀疏矩阵所有元素。                ...} 三元组表初始化操作         6.3三元组表存储:矩阵转置                 6.3.1定义 矩阵转置:一种简单矩阵运算,矩阵每个元素行列序号互换。...基本思想:分析原稀疏矩阵数据,得到与转置后数据关系 每一第一个元素位置:上一第一个元素位置 + 上一非零元素个数 当前列,原第一个位置如果已经处理,第二个更新成新第一个位置。...6.4.2公式 需要提供两个数组:num[]、cpot[] num[] 表示N第col非零元素个数 cpot[] 初始表示N第col第一个非零元素在TM位置 公式

    1.8K60

    数据分析基础——EXCEL快速上手秘籍

    ,可以根据需要设置,此处我们设置1。...我们需要判断每个男嘉宾属于什么类型,如果颜和身材并存(都是1),自然是男神了,如果颜1身材0,暂且归”靠脸吃饭“,如果只有身材没有颜,就是”肌肉男“,最后,如果什么都没有,别灰心,至少还是个好人。...我们发现两个区域表有一个交集,他们有共同产品ID,因此,我们可以通过ID作为纽带,区域1里面的销量、销售额数据匹配到区域2。 先做销量,我们在J2单元格输入如下公式: ?...COUNTIF(区域,条件)由2个参数构成,第一个是要统计区域,第二个是条件设置,比如我们想要统计ID“SW0001”产品出现了多少次,输入 ? 即可,还有一个小技巧 ?...左边是之前数据,产品ID存在重复,我们想计算出每个ID销量之和(补全右边销量区域),以F2例,直接输入SUMIF(A:A,F2,B:B), 第一个参数是被匹配区域匹配,简单来说,你想通过F

    2K10

    数据分析基础——EXCEL快速上手秘籍

    ,可以根据需要设置,此处我们设置1。...我们需要判断每个男嘉宾属于什么类型,如果颜和身材并存(都是1),自然是男神了,如果颜1身材0,暂且归”靠脸吃饭“,如果只有身材没有颜,就是”肌肉男“,最后,如果什么都没有,别灰心,至少还是个好人。...我们发现两个区域表有一个交集,他们有共同产品ID,因此,我们可以通过ID作为纽带,区域1里面的销量、销售额数据匹配到区域2。 先做销量,我们在J2单元格输入如下公式: ?...COUNTIF(区域,条件)由2个参数构成,第一个是要统计区域,第二个是条件设置,比如我们想要统计ID“SW0001”产品出现了多少次,输入 ? 即可,还有一个小技巧 ?...左边是之前数据,产品ID存在重复,我们想计算出每个ID销量之和(补全右边销量区域),以F2例,直接输入SUMIF(A:A,F2,B:B), 第一个参数是被匹配区域匹配,简单来说,你想通过F

    2K00

    VLOOKUP很难理解?或许你就差这一个神器

    range_lookup (可选)一个逻辑,该指定希望 VLOOKUP查找近似匹配还是精确匹配:近似匹配 - 1/TRUE假定表第一按数字或字母顺序排序,然后搜索最接近。...这是未指定默认方法。例如,=VLOOKUP (90,A1:B100,2,TRUE)。完全匹配 - 0/FALSE 搜索第一的确切。...包含要返回单元格区域中号:即找到后,要它身上哪个地方东西?需要部门表 第二部门。 返回近似或精确匹配 - 指示 1/TRUE 或 0/FALSE:即是准确找,还是近似找?...如果引用每个区域仅包含一或一,则row_num或column_num参数是可选。例如,对于单行引用,可以使用函数 INDEX(reference, column_num)。...INDEX 返回引用是索引和row_num column_num。 如果row_num或column_num设置 0 ,INDEX 分别返回整个引用。

    8K60

    Power Query 真经 - 第 10 章 - 横向合并数据

    每个查询保存为 “暂存” 查询(【禁用加载】或设置【仅限连接】)。 【注意】 为了在 Excel 【合并】或【追加】查询,查询必须存在。...这里保留是为了演示这些不包含,因为在 “COA” 表没有找到匹配记录。 10.2.2 右外部连接 该功能在 Power Query 叫做:【右外部 (第二个所有第一个匹配)】。...按住 CTRL ,选择每个 “Account” 和 “Dept” 【连接种类】选择【完全外部】【确定】。...【注意】 每次创建正确【右反】连接时,连接结果显示一,并在最后一显示一个嵌套表。这是意料之中,因为左表没有匹配项,导致每空。...转到【添加】【自定义】。 列名设置 “MergeKey” ,公式 “= 1”【确定】。 查询加载【仅限连接】查询。

    4.3K20

    一文搞定MySQL多表查询表连接(join)

    对应关系:关键字段中有重复多表,没有重复一表。 表对应关系 一对一关系 在一对一关系,A 表最多只能匹配于 B 表,反之亦然。...在这种关系,A 表可以匹配 B 表多行,但是 B 表只能匹配 A 表。例如,部门表和 人员表之间具有一对多关系:每个部门有很多员工,但是每个员工只属于一个部门。...内连接查询操作列出与连接条件匹配数据,它使用比较运算符比较被连接。...在联结两个表时,实际上做第一个每一与第二个表每一配对。WHERE 子句作为过滤条件,它只包含那些匹配给定条件(这里是联结条件)。...没有WHERE 子句,第一个每个行将与第二个表每个配对,而不管它们逻辑上是否可以配在一起。 一表作为主表可以保证维度完整性,多表作为主表可以保证度量准确性。

    17.7K20

    HBase之比较过滤器

    键和需要进行区分: (row):在一数据,其row是一唯一标示。...并创建一个scan对象,设置scan范围,scan结果进行Row过滤。...查看结果 在控制台查看过滤结果,匹配“emp”表格中行键大于等于2、并且扫描范围族personal data下面的city数据进行显示。如下: ?...目的 通过代码实现比较过滤器调用,这里是匹配“emp”表“professional data”,并将相关信息打印到控制台。 核心代码 ?...并创建一个scan对象,scan结果进行列族过滤。 查看结果 在控制台查看族过滤结果,匹配到“professional data”所有数据进行显示。如下: ? 结果

    2.1K50

    【数据结构】串与数组

    三元组组成:row、column、value 三元组表:用于存放稀疏矩阵所有元素。...,矩阵每个元素行列序号互换。...快速转置算法:求出N每一第一个非零元素在转置后TM行号,然后扫描转置前TN,把该列上元素依次存放于TM相应位置上。...基本思想:分析原稀疏矩阵数据,得到与转置后数据关系 每一第一个元素位置:上一第一个元素位置 + 上一非零元素个数 当前列,原第一个位置如果已经处理,第二个更新成新第一个位置。...2)公式 需要提供两个数组:num[]、cpot[] num[] 表示N第col非零元素个数 cpot[] 初始表示N第col第一个非零元素在TM位置 公式:

    3.9K10

    Jmeter(二十三) - 从入门到精通 - JMeter函数 - 上篇(详解教程)

    通过函数可选第3个参数设置"true",函数就会返回属性原始。 属性对于JMeter是全局,因此可以被用来在线程和线程组之间通信。...当线程首先引用文件时,它将在数组中分配下一个空闲,因此每个线程访问与所有其他线程不同(除非数组线程多于)。...2、参数 参数描述是否必填 文件名 要读取文件名 是 号 文件号。0–第一,1–第二,next–文件下一。...是 3、示例 读取文件第1第1: ${__CSVRead(random.txt,0)} 读取文件第1第2,并进入文件下一: ${__CSVRead(random.txt,1)...如果要输入包含逗号,则需要通过设置属性分隔符更改为不出现在任何数据字符,修改 jmeter.properties 文件 csvread.delimiter=。

    9.1K20

    SQL命令 FETCH

    列表每个主机变量,从左到右,都与游标结果集中相应列相关联。 每个变量数据类型必须匹配或支持对应结果集数据类型隐式转换。 变量数量必须与游标选择列表匹配。...唯一需要考虑名称空间是FETCH必须出现在包含要查询名称空间中。 %ROWID 当FETCH检索可更新游标的行时,它将%ROWID设置所获取ROWID。...检索到每一设置%ROWID受以下条件限制: DECLARE cursorname CURSOR和OPEN cursorname语句不初始化%ROWID; %ROWID与之前不变。...第一个成功FETCH设置%ROWID。 每个后续FETCH检索行都会将%ROWID重置当前ROWID。 FETCH如果检索可更新游标的,则设置%ROWID。...如果游标不可更新,%ROWID保持不变。 如果没有匹配查询选择条件,FETCH不会更改之前%ROWID

    3.2K51

    使用 HBase - HBase Shell 命令

    查询行数据 HBase 使用 get 命令可以从数据表获取某一记录。get 命令必须设置表名和键名,同时可以选择指定族名称、标识、时间戳范围、数据版本等参数。 1....count 命令除了可以指定族、标识、键范围等参数外,还可以指定行数统计显示频率和缓存区大小:INTERVAL 参数设置统计到多少显示一次行数及对应 RowKey, 默认 1000;CACHE...参数设置每次取数缓存区大小,默认 10, 调整此参数可提高查询速度。...,因此当表只有一个族时,是无法这个族删除。...例子:使用 substring 比较器匹配 StudentInfo:Name 'Jack Ma' 逻辑,返回排除 'Jack Ma' 单元格后逻辑行数据 scan 'datamanroad

    11K31

    定义和构建索引(五)

    遍历每个索引,对于索引每个条目,确保表(类)中有一个匹配条目。 如果这两种方法任何一种发现不一致,它都可以有选择地更正索引结构和/或内容。...它提供了许多索引属性,包括索引映射到索引名、表名和列名。每个列记录还提供该在索引映射中序号位置;除非索引映射到多个,否则此1。...由于此方法与索引每个属性都有一个对应参数,因此该方法有三个或更多参数: 第一个参数分别对应于索引属性。...= ##class(Sample.Person).SSNKeyOpen("111-22-3333",2,.sc) 成功完成后,该方法Person设置其SSN属性111-22-3333Sample.Person...该方法有一个与索引每个属性相对应参数;如果对象ID与提供匹配,则它最后一个可选参数可以接收该对象ID。该方法返回一个布尔,表示成功(1)或失败(0)。

    33130
    领券